BuildingAI is an enterprise-grade open-source intelligent agent platform designed for AI developers, AI entrepreneurs, and forward-thinking organizations. Through a visual configuration interface (Do It Yourself), you can build native enterprise AI applications without code. The platform offers native capabilities such as intelligent agents, MCP, RAG pipelines, knowledge bases, large-model aggregation, and context engineering, along with user registration, membership subscriptions, compute billing, and other business operations. ## Quick Start > Before installing `BuildingAI`, make sure your device meets the minimum requirements: > > - **CPU**: ≥ 2 cores > - **Memory**: ≥ 4 GB RAM > - **Storage**: ≥ 5 GB free space Deploying BuildingAI with [Docker](https://www.docker.com/) is the simplest and most stable option. Ensure that [Docker](https://www.docker.com/) and [Docker Compose](https://docs.docker.com/compose/) are already installed on your device. ```bash # Enter the project directory (replace with your directory name) cd buildingai # Copy and customize the environment variables # In production, update the APP_DOMAIN value in the .env file to your own domain. cp .env.example .env # Start the application with Docker docker compose up -d ``` Wait for images to be pulled and the project to build. Depending on your device performance and network conditions, this usually takes about 5–10 minutes. You can check the build progress in the Node.js container logs; once an accessible URL appears, the project has started successfully. After the project has fully started, open your browser and visit [http://localhost:4090/install](http://localhost:4090/install) to complete the initial setup wizard.
